What Lenders Consider for Bad Credit Auto Financing

When traditional lenders review a car loan application, the primary factor is almost always the FICO credit score. However, our network of specialized lenders uses a more holistic approach to evaluate your eligibility. They understand that a low score does not mean you are an irresponsible borrower. Instead, they weigh several key factors to determine your ability to successfully manage a loan. By preparing these items in advance, you can significantly speed up the approval process and strengthen your application.

  • Proof of Income: Lenders want to see a stable and consistent income. This is typically verified with recent pay stubs (usually from the last 30 days), but can also include bank statements, social security statements, or proof of other consistent earnings. A steady income demonstrates your capacity to make monthly payments.
  • Proof of Residence: Verifying your address is crucial. A recent utility bill (gas, electric, water), a bank statement, or a phone bill with your name and current address is usually sufficient. This confirms your stability in the community.
  • Valid Driver's License: A current, valid driver's license is required to confirm your identity and ensure you are legally able to operate the vehicle you intend to purchase.
  • Down Payment: While not always mandatory, providing a down payment is highly beneficial. It reduces the total amount you need to borrow, which can lead to a lower monthly payment and better interest rates. It also shows lenders you are invested in the purchase, reducing their risk. Even a few hundred dollars can make a significant difference. You can also use our value my trade tool to see how much your current vehicle is worth.

Rebuilding Your Credit One Payment at a Time

One of the most powerful and often overlooked benefits of securing a bad credit auto loan is the opportunity it provides to rebuild your credit history. Each on-time payment you make is reported to the major credit bureaus (Experian, TransUnion, and Equifax). This consistent, positive payment history gradually demonstrates your creditworthiness and can lead to a significant increase in your credit score over the life of the loan. A higher credit score opens up better financing opportunities in the future, not just for vehicles but for mortgages, personal loans, and credit cards with more favorable terms. Can I get a car loan in Palatine if I have a bankruptcy on my record?

Yes, it is absolutely possible to obtain a car loan even with a past bankruptcy. Our lending partners specialize in these situations. Whether you have a discharged Chapter 7 or are in a Chapter 13 plan, we have financing programs designed to help. Lenders will look at your financial stability since the bankruptcy to make a decision.

Will applying for multiple loans hurt my credit score?

When you apply directly through our dealership, we work to minimize the impact on your credit. We submit your application to multiple lenders within a short time frame. Credit scoring models typically treat these multiple inquiries for a single auto loan as one single inquiry, which has a much smaller impact on your score than applying at various places over several weeks.

I have no credit history at all. Can you still help me?

Yes. Having no credit, often called a "thin file," is a common situation for first-time buyers or young adults. We have specific programs designed for individuals with new or no credit history. These programs focus more on factors like your income, employment stability, and down payment to determine your eligibility.

What kind of interest rate can I expect with bad credit?

Interest rates for subprime auto loans are typically higher than those for borrowers with excellent credit to offset the lender's increased risk. The exact rate will depend on your credit profile, the loan term, the vehicle's age and mileage, and your down payment.
